What Invoice Factoring Is and How It Works

Invoice factoring provides immediate cash for your unpaid B2B invoices, typically advancing 70-90% of the invoice value within 24-48 hours. The factoring company purchases your receivable, collects payment from your customer, then remits the remaining balance minus a service fee once the invoice is paid. Unlike a loan, factoring creates no new liability because you're selling an asset you already own. Approval hinges on your customers' creditworthiness rather than your own credit score, making it accessible even for newer businesses or those rebuilding credit. What types of invoices qualify for factoring in Safety Harbor?+
B2B invoices issued to creditworthy commercial customers, government entities, or established businesses typically qualify. The invoice must represent completed work or delivered goods with no liens or disputes. Factoring companies evaluate your customer's ability to pay rather than your own credit, so industries serving reputable clients along the Safety Harbor waterfront or Tampa Bay corridor often see fast approval.
How quickly can a Safety Harbor business receive funds?+
Most factoring arrangements advance funds within 24 to 48 hours after the factor verifies the invoice and your customer's creditworthiness. Initial setups may take a few extra days for paperwork and account creation, but repeat transactions often fund same-day. Speed depends on invoice clarity, customer responsiveness, and the factoring partner's process.
Does invoice factoring require a long-term contract?+
Many factoring agreements offer month-to-month or spot-factoring terms, letting you factor invoices only when cash flow demands it. Some programs include minimum-volume commitments or longer contracts in exchange for lower fees, but flexible arrangements exist for businesses with seasonal or project-based revenue. Will my customers know I'm factoring invoices?+
Yes. In most factoring arrangements, the factor collects payment directly from your customer, so invoices include instructions to remit payment to the factoring company.
